Как сохранить txt python: простые способы и инструкции

file = open("file.txt", "w") 
file.write("Hello, World!") 
file.close()

Чтобы сохранить текстовый файл в Python, вы можете использовать следующий код:

Сначала откройте файл с помощью функции open(). Укажите имя файла и режим записи ("w" - означает запись). Затем используйте метод write() для записи содержимого в файл. Наконец, закройте файл с помощью метода close(), чтобы сохранить изменения.

Детальный ответ

Как сохранить txt файл в Python?

Сохранение текстовых файлов в Python является важным навыком для программистов, так как это позволяет записывать и сохранять результаты работы программы на диске. В этой статье мы рассмотрим различные способы сохранения txt файлов в Python.

1. Используя функцию write()

Для сохранения текста в файл, можно использовать функцию write(). Она позволяет записывать текст в файл построчно.

file = open("example.txt", "w")
file.write("Привет, мир!")
file.close()

В этом примере мы открываем файл "example.txt" с режимом записи ("w"), записываем строку "Привет, мир!" и закрываем файл. Теперь файл "example.txt" будет содержать эту строку.

2. Используя контекстный менеджер with

С использованием контекстного менеджера with, можно автоматически закрыть файл после записи и избежать потенциальных ошибок.

with open("example.txt", "w") as file:
    file.write("Привет, мир!")

Этот код выполняет ту же задачу, что и предыдущий пример, но без явного вызова функции close(). Файл будет автоматически закрыт после завершения блока кода.

3. Запись множественных строк в файл

Чтобы записать несколько строк в файл, можно использовать оператор переноса строки (\n) или добавлять их как отдельные строки.

with open("example.txt", "w") as file:
    file.write("Привет, мир!\n")
    file.write("Это первая строка.\n")
    file.write("Это вторая строка.")

Этот код создаст файл "example.txt", который содержит следующее:

Привет, мир!
Это первая строка.
Это вторая строка.

4. Добавление текста в существующий файл

Чтобы добавить текст в существующий файл, нужно использовать режим "a" (append) при открытии файла в функции open().

with open("example.txt", "a") as file:
    file.write("Это третья строка.")

Этот код добавит строку "Это третья строка." в конец файла "example.txt".

Заключение

Сохранение txt файлов в Python является простой задачей с использованием функции write(). Контекстный менеджер with позволяет автоматически закрывать файлы после записи. Вы также можете использовать оператор переноса строки (\n) для создания множественных строк. Не забывайте указывать правильный режим при открытии файла, чтобы выполнить требуемые операции, например, запись или добавление данных.

Видео по теме

Python - Сохранение и загрузка текстового файла

Работа с файлами в Python. Чтение и запись данных

Уроки Python | Работа с файлам | Сохранение файлов из интернета

Похожие статьи:

🔍 Как проверить директорию или файл python

🔎 Как вывести элемент множества в Python? 🐍 Простое руководство для начинающих

🚀Как запустить питон файл на сервере: пошаговая инструкция и советы

Как сохранить txt python: простые способы и инструкции

🔍 Как задать размерность массива в Python: легкий способ для начинающих

Зачем использовать return в функциях Python? 🐍✨

🔧 Как создать файл python os: подробный гайд для начинающих! ⚙️